Nativity! – 3rd December

A delightful film about a group of primary school kids putting on the biggest and best nativity there ever was. Mr Maddens has lost his pep and sparkle since his girlfriend left Coventry to go to Hollywood and make it big. He decides to put on the best Nativity ever with the help of teaching assistant Mr Poppy, who is more big kid than teacher. In a fit of jealousy, Mr Maddens tells an old friend, Mr Shakespeare, that Hollywood are coming to see the Nativity and make it into a film. The word gets around and the pressure is on to have to the best show Coventry has seen and to find his girlfriend and get her to see the show.

The children are the best part of the film and come up with brilliant lines and actions. Martin Freeman stars as Mr Maddens along with Jason Watkins, Marc Wootton, Pam Ferris and Alan Carr. There are now three sequels to this film and I will be reviewing Nativity 2: Danger in the Manger on 13th December. 3.5/5.
